There is a good write up in the the NY Times about visitors going to Las Vegas to shoot machine guns. Actually this is a pretty positive piece as it talks about how people are going to Vegas not to gamble ...but to shoot machine guns!
People rather shoot than to see a strip show and the clientile seems to be 50/50 locals and visitors. The article mention American and International visitors to the range.
" Interest in guns is high in Nevada, particularly among tourists from countries that ban weapons. “From England, from Japan,” said Jasmine King, a former go-go dancer who now works as a hostess at Machine Guns Vegas."
